12 Weeks After Your Surgery
Enjoying Your New Mobility:
What to Expect
You should check with your doctor or physical therapist first, but approximately 12 weeks after surgery, you can enjoy a variety of low-impact activities such as swimming, walking, golfing, bicycling and ballroom dancing. Avoid high-impact sports such as running, aerobics and contact sports, as they can cause damage to the artificial joint.
What to Keep in Mind
Life with less joint pain is a pleasure for most people who undergo knee replacement surgery. However, it's important to avoid high-impact activities that may damage your new joint.
